Quoted from solarvalue:Maybe it wasn't, I seem to recall there were all kinds of conspiracy theories about it.
WMS closed the unprofitable side of their company, in order to dedicate their company strictly to the slot machine gaming industry.
No conspiracy.

Quoted from rx3:Then there was that company (or guy) who use to restore playfields and disappeared from the face of the earth. He had everyones playfields and no one could get a hold of him. I forget the company name. I always wondered if anyone got there playfield back.
His name is Bill Davis.
He was the main source for playfield restoration back in the day and actually does beautiful work.
He got bombarded with playfields, then he got sick and got behind........several years behind!
